Nico's 1968 Solo Album The Marble Index on LP. The Audio Has Been Remastered from the Original Tapes.

Nico’s sophomore solo release The Marble Index was an instant avant-garde masterpiece. Nico's haunting vocals and droning harmonium predicted the Gothic movement and co-producer and Velvet Undeground band mate John Cale's startingly modern classical production ensured The Marble Index's timeless appeal. The iconic music journalist Lester Bangs wrote, “The Marble Index is the greatest piece of 'avant-garde classical', 'serious' music of the last half of the 20th century so far,” and the New Yorker recently hailed the album as “austere miracles of will and invention.” The audio for this reissue has been remastered from the original tapes. Also included are previously unreleased photos of Nico by Guy Webster.
